RE: Microsoft, is it really great technogoly???????

The one thing that has always gave Microsoft the advantage over other OS's is the huge amount of different hardware it supported. Any one could make a USB Toaster and build drivers to get it running on windows. This also gets many people into lots of problems too. Mac for years only had to support Mac hardware. Early Linux users had to stick with mainstream hardware or it wouldn't work. OS2 never got past ISA support. I ran OS2 for a year before Windows 95 came out but my family could use Windows 95 better. RE: Help! FM antenna project

When I got my used TT the FM antenna on the roof was very bad I unscrewed it and used the old coax to fish in a new piece of rg58 and mounted a two meter/ 440 ham antenna in it's place about 30 inches tall. I put a bnc on the end and use an adapter to go to the FM radio. When I need to use it as a base I just hook up a ham radio and use it. It works great on FM, NOAA weather, and ham bands. No horizontal solution will work as good one sticking up 30 inches.

RE: What's your Favorite campfire dessert?

Sitting around the campfire? Core apples 3/4 through form the top and fill with brown sugar. Double wrap in tin foil sealed with a twist where the stem was. Turn on the edge of the fire for 30 to 40 minutes till done. :)
